    Yes! My best friend got married in Jamaica and I was the MOH four years ago. My boyfriend (now fiance) couldn't afford to go at the time and I had just started my doctorate so I could only afford to pay for myself. Anyway, I was there from Friday to Monday alone. There were times where I got a little lonely like first thing in the morning when I wanted to go to breakfast and I didn't want to bother anyone, but really it was peaceful. I went and laid on the beach early morning and just relaxed. Other than that, I was so involved in the wedding stuff I didn't notice much. During the day, the people there for the wedding hung at the pool so I just stayed with them. What resort are you going to?
